Consider a version of deterministic quick-sort where we pick as our pivot the median of the d
Question:
Consider a version of deterministic quick-sort where we pick as our pivot the median of the d last elements in the input sequence of n elements, for a fixed, constant odd number d ≥ 3. What is the asymptotic worst-case running time of quick-sort in this case?
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 84% (13 reviews)
This pivot should be a good one since the median of t...View the full answer
Answered By
JAPHETH KOGEI
Hi there. I'm here to assist you to score the highest marks on your assignments and homework. My areas of specialisation are:
Auditing, Financial Accounting, Macroeconomics, Monetary-economics, Business-administration, Advanced-accounting, Corporate Finance, Professional-accounting-ethics, Corporate governance, Financial-risk-analysis, Financial-budgeting, Corporate-social-responsibility, Statistics, Business management, logic, Critical thinking,
So, I look forward to helping you solve your academic problem.
I enjoy teaching and tutoring university and high school students. During my free time, I also read books on motivation, leadership, comedy, emotional intelligence, critical thinking, nature, human nature, innovation, persuasion, performance, negotiations, goals, power, time management, wealth, debates, sales, and finance. Additionally, I am a panellist on an FM radio program on Sunday mornings where we discuss current affairs.
I travel three times a year either to the USA, Europe and around Africa.
As a university student in the USA, I enjoyed interacting with people from different cultures and ethnic groups. Together with friends, we travelled widely in the USA and in Europe (UK, France, Denmark, Germany, Turkey, etc).
So, I look forward to tutoring you. I believe that it will be exciting to meet them.
3.00+
2+ Reviews
10+ Question Solved
Related Book For
Data Structures and Algorithms in Java
ISBN: 978-1118771334
6th edition
Authors: Michael T. Goodrich, Roberto Tamassia, Michael H. Goldwasser
Question Posted:
Students also viewed these Computer science questions
-
Consider a version of the division method in which h (k) = k mod m, where m = 2p 1 and k is a character string interpreted in radix 2p. Show that if string x can be derived from string y by...
-
Now consider a version of the bakery algorithm without the variable choosing. Then we have 1 int number[n]; 2 while (true) { 3 number[i] = 1 + getmax(number[], n); 4 for (int j = 0; j < n; j++){ 5...
-
Suppose we modify the deterministic version of the quick-sort algorithm so that, instead of selecting the last element in an n-element sequence as the pivot, we choose the element at index n/2. What...
-
Prerequisite: You will be using "utils.py" from Python 2 Assignment Task 1) In "utils.py," add a Python function called "calculate_fourier_coefficients" that calculates the coefficients of a Fourier...
-
TopChop sells hairstyling franchises. TopChop receives $50,000 from a new franchisee for providing initial training, equipment and furnishings that have a stand-alone selling price of $50,000....
-
In 2007, unemployment rates in the 50 U.S. states were reported as follows. These data are also provided in the f le XR02058. a. Construct a stem-and-leaf display for these data. b. Construct a...
-
What are the major sustainability issues faced by developing countries?
-
Cowens, a large department store located in a metropolitan area, has been experiencing difficulty in estimating its bad debts. The company has decided to prepare an aging schedule for its outstanding...
-
Presented below are data on three promissory notes. Determine the missing amounts. (Use 360 days for calculation.) Date of Note Terms Maturity Date Principal Annual Interest Rate 60 April 1 May 31...
-
1. What was Walmart?s early global expansion strategy? Why did it choose to first enter Mexico and Canada rather than expand into Europe and Asia? 2. What cultural problems did Walmart face in some...
-
Another way to analyze randomized quick-sort is to use a recurrence equation. In this case, we let T(n) denote the expected running time of randomized quicksort, and we observe that, because of the...
-
Describe and analyze an efficient method for removing all duplicates from a collection A of n elements.
-
Radioactive decays into . Which of these particles is released in the decay? (a) A proton (b) An electron (c) A positron (d) An alpha particle (e) A neutron (f) None of the above 215, 83 Bj
-
The risk-free rate of interest is 5% per annum with continuous compounding, and the dividend yield on a stock index is 3.2% per annum. The current value of the index is 100. What is the six-month...
-
Jerry Smith has decided to step away from the busy lifestyle of a lawyer and move to the beach. Jerry likes the beach lifestyle and wants to live a relaxed lifestyle at this stage in his life. He...
-
The following information relates to Crane Co. for the year 2022. Owner's capital, January 1, 2022 $70,574 Advertising expense $ 2647 Owner's drawings during 2022 $8,822 Rent expense $15,291 Service...
-
Nikole invested $2,160 into an account that earns 3.26% interest compounded semi-annually . How long will it take (in years and days) to accumulate to $8,270. ( 1 year = 365 days ) Days are rounded...
-
Perez Animal Feeds has developed the following data for lower-of-cost-or-market valuation for its inventory products: Cost Market Large Animals: Cattle $400,000 $380,000 Horse 875,000 920,000 Small...
-
What could you or the person who was treated unfairly have done to improve matters and rectify the injustice on the spot?
-
1) The government decided to reduce taxes on fast-food to increase revenue. The government assumes that fast-food products have a) An inelastic demand b) An elastic demand c) A demand curve that is...
-
In the on-line convex-hull problem, we are given the set Q of n points one point at a time. After receiving each point, we compute the convex hull of the points seen so far. Obviously, we could run...
-
Give an O(n lg n)-time algorithm to determine whether two simple polygons with a total of n vertices intersect.
-
A polygon is a piecewise-linear, closed curve in the plane. That is, it is a curve ending on itself that is formed by a sequence of straight-line segments, called the sides of the polygon. A point...
-
a. Suppose the spherical shell is made of material with a constant conductivity = 3.3 x 104 (22.m). Find the value of the resistance. R = abc a sin(x) x10 Submit Reset All Reset Divide the resistor...
-
1*. Consider the following vector fields: = 2xyzj + xyk = y + x + f (z)k where f(2) is an arbitrary function of z E = osin 0 + cos 00 + Determine which ones could be electrostatic fields and...
-
2. (10 points) The diagram below shows a region of space that has a uniform electric field in the +x direction, as shown by the arrows. The magnitude of the E-field is +30N/C everywhere. The value of...
Study smarter with the SolutionInn App